excel怎么把整列向上移

excel怎么把整列向上移

在Excel中,你可以通过多种方法将整列向上移动:删除空白单元格、剪切并粘贴、使用过滤功能。其中,删除空白单元格是最为简单和常用的方法。接下来,我将详细介绍每种方法的具体操作步骤和应用场景。

一、删除空白单元格

删除空白单元格是将整列向上移动的最直接方法。通过删除空白单元格,下面的单元格会自动向上填充。这种方法适用于处理数据中有空白行的情况。

1.1 选择列

首先,选择你要向上移动的整列。你可以点击列标签(例如“A”列)来选择整列。

1.2 删除空白单元格

在选择列后,按下快捷键“Ctrl + G”打开“定位条件”对话框,然后点击“定位条件”按钮。在弹出的对话框中,选择“空值”选项并点击“确定”。此时,所有空白单元格将被选中。

1.3 向上移动单元格

在选中的空白单元格上点击右键,选择“删除”选项。在弹出的对话框中,选择“上移单元格”并点击“确定”。这样,整列中的数据将自动向上移动填补空白单元格。

二、剪切并粘贴

剪切并粘贴是将整列向上移动的另一种方法。这种方法适用于需要对整列数据进行重新排列或调整位置的情况。

2.1 选择并剪切列

首先,选择你要向上移动的整列数据。你可以点击并拖动鼠标来选择数据区域。然后,按下快捷键“Ctrl + X”将选中的数据剪切。

2.2 粘贴数据

将光标移动到你希望数据开始的位置,按下快捷键“Ctrl + V”将剪切的数据粘贴到新位置。这样,整列数据将被向上移动到指定位置。

三、使用过滤功能

使用过滤功能可以帮助你快速筛选并删除空白行,从而实现整列向上移动。这种方法适用于处理包含大量数据的情况。

3.1 启用过滤功能

首先,选择包含标题行的整列数据。然后,点击“数据”选项卡中的“筛选”按钮启用过滤功能。

3.2 筛选空白单元格

在启用过滤功能后,点击列标题右侧的下拉箭头,并选择“空白”选项。这样,所有空白行将被筛选出来。

3.3 删除空白行

选择筛选出的空白行,右键点击并选择“删除行”选项。删除空白行后,关闭过滤功能。此时,整列数据将自动向上移动填补空白位置。

四、使用宏自动化操作

对于需要频繁进行整列移动的情况,可以编写宏来自动化操作。这种方法适用于处理大量数据和重复性任务。

4.1 启用开发者选项卡

首先,确保你的Excel中启用了开发者选项卡。点击“文件”菜单,选择“选项”,然后在“自定义功能区”选项中勾选“开发者”选项卡。

4.2 编写宏代码

点击“开发者”选项卡中的“录制宏”按钮,输入宏名称并点击“确定”。然后,按照前述方法(如删除空白单元格)操作Excel。完成操作后,点击“停止录制”按钮。

4.3 执行宏

选择你要处理的列,点击“开发者”选项卡中的“宏”按钮,选择你刚录制的宏并点击“执行”。这样,宏将自动执行你录制的操作,实现整列向上移动。

五、利用公式实现数据移动

使用公式也是一种灵活的方法,可以根据具体需求进行数据移动和处理。这种方法适用于需要进行复杂数据操作和计算的情况。

5.1 使用IF函数

可以使用IF函数在新列中重新组织数据。例如,在B列输入公式=IF(A1="", A2, A1),然后向下填充公式。

5.2 使用INDEX和MATCH函数

通过结合使用INDEX和MATCH函数,可以实现更加复杂的数据移动和查找操作。例如,=INDEX(A:A, MATCH(TRUE, INDEX(A:A<>"", 0), 0))

六、注意事项

6.1 数据备份

在进行数据移动前,建议先备份数据,以防止误操作导致数据丢失或损坏。

6.2 检查数据完整性

在完成数据移动后,务必检查数据完整性,确保数据没有丢失或发生错误。

6.3 适用场景

不同方法适用于不同场景,选择适合自己需求的方法可以提高工作效率。

总结来说,删除空白单元格、剪切并粘贴、使用过滤功能、使用宏自动化操作、利用公式实现数据移动,这些方法都可以帮助你在Excel中实现整列向上移动,根据具体需求选择最适合的方法,可以让你的数据处理更加高效和准确。

相关问答FAQs:

1. 如何在Excel中将整列数据向上移动?

在Excel中,您可以按照以下步骤将整列数据向上移动:

  • 选中您要移动的整列数据。
  • 使用鼠标右键单击选中的数据,并选择"剪切"选项。
  • 在您希望移动到的位置,使用鼠标右键单击,并选择"粘贴"选项。
  • 这样,选定的整列数据将会被移动到新的位置,并且原来的位置会变为空白。

2. 如何在Excel中将整列数据上移一个单元格?

若您只需要将整列数据上移一个单元格,您可以尝试以下操作:

  • 选中您要移动的整列数据。
  • 使用鼠标右键单击选中的数据,并选择"剪切"选项。
  • 在您希望移动到的位置,使用鼠标右键单击,并选择"插入剪贴板"选项。
  • 这样,选定的整列数据将会在新位置上方插入,并且原来的位置会变为空白。

3. 如何在Excel中使用公式将整列数据向上移动?

如果您想要通过公式的方式将整列数据向上移动,可以按照以下步骤进行操作:

  • 在另一列中,选择与要移动的整列数据相同的行数。
  • 在选中的单元格中输入以下公式:=OFFSET(原列名, -1, 0)
  • 按下回车键,公式会将原列数据向上移动一个单元格。
  • 复制这个公式,并将其应用到其他需要移动数据的列中。

通过这种方式,您可以使用公式将整列数据向上移动,并且不会丢失原始数据。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4090907

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部